Financial Planning – Bridgeview, IL
The most common misconception regarding financial planning is that it is centered on investing. Of course investing is a part of financial planning as you should make intelligent investment choices, but there's a lot more to it. Financial Planning is the method of creating strategies to help you manage your financial affairs efficiently and meet financial targets. It's a holistic method that can help you make better decisions by turning vague objectives into concrete strategies, offering a road map for action. Having a financial plan - and sticking with it - gives you a real advantage with regards to planning your retirement and also other long-term financial and life goals.

Missing the big picture is an issue seen too frequently with clients. If you are devoted to the near-term rather than on broader long-term implications, then you might end up impairing the accumulation of wealth. For instance, relying on pre-tax returns for financial decision-making as opposed to knowing that different types of investments are subject to differing tax rates could be harmful for your financial health. A Certified Financial Planner can make you understand that the kind of investment you choose affects the after-tax return. Remember, it isn't about the returns an investment generates; it's about the net income that comes in your hand. A lot of you do not realize the delayed tax implications on the foreseeable future nest eggs. It is pre-tax returns you are concerned with and you do not realize that there will be a drag on the ultimate amount of money you will have because of the tax liability that is awaiting you.
